UNIMED inter-university transfers for the 2024/2025 session 

UNIMED inter-university transfers for the 2024/2025 session: The University of Medical Sciences (UNIMED) has opened the inter-university transfer application form for the 2024/2025 academic session. UNIMED, located in Ondo State, invites eligible local and international students to apply for transfers. Below is a detailed guide to assist you with the application process.

Special Information for UNIMED Transfer Applicants

  • Eligibility: Applicants must have been active in academics within the last year.
  • Application Fee: A non-refundable fee of N250,000.00 is required.
  • Submission: Submit three copies of the completed application form.
  • Documentation: Only clear and properly signed documents will be processed.
  • Academic Transcript: The applicant’s current university must send the transcript directly to the Registrar, UNIMED.
  • Course Transfer: Transfers are only permitted within the same discipline; no change of course is allowed.
  • Deadline: Return the completed form to the Academic Affairs Division within two weeks.
  • Background Check: UNIMED reserves the right to conduct background checks on candidates.

How to Apply for UNIMED Inter-University Transfer

  1. Online Registration: Visit the UNIMED Website and select “INTER-UNIVERSITY TRANSFER” under the ADMISSION section.
  2. Form Completion: Fill out the registration form online, then print and complete the application form manually.

Required Supporting Documents

Attach these documents to your application form and submit them to the Academic Affairs Division:

  • O’ Level Results: Required results from your former university admission.
  • UTME Result: Must have a score of at least 180.
  • Academic Transcript: Must be sent directly from your previous university to UNIMED.
  • Additional Documents: Include any other relevant documents, such as health reports, awards, or prizes.

Application Fee and Payment Method

  • Fee: N250,000.00
  • Payment: Only via the UNIMED PAYMENT PLATFORM. Visit the UNIMED Website, click on “Admission,” then “Inter-University Transfer,” and follow the instructions. Only VISA or MASTER Cards are accepted; VERVE Cards are not allowed.

Disclaimer

The University of Medical Sciences does not use individual or group agents for admission processes. Accurate information about admissions is only available at the university’s official offices or on the UNIMED Website. Payments should only be made as specified on the official platform and not to any individual’s account. Transactions with unauthorized agents or payments to personal accounts are at the applicant’s own risk.
